Art Analysis

A cartographic study in ink and precise coordinates

The work utilizes a monochromatic palette to highlight the structural beauty of typography. By placing the city’s name in a bold, clean font above its exact geographic coordinates, the artist creates a sense of order and belonging. The composition relies on the balance between the heavy black ink and the open white space, suggesting an urban landscape defined by its clarity and intent rather than its clutter.

This approach moves beyond traditional travel art by treating a location as a set of mathematical truths and graphic forms. The interplay between the letters and the numbers invites a quiet contemplation of how we navigate the world. It is a study in how a few well-placed characters can evoke the entire spirit of a metropolis, using a refined framework to ground the viewer in a specific point on the map.
